Overview As Senior Legal Counsel, you will be an integral part of our global legal team. This role is based remotely in the Central or Eastern Time Zone United States and would cover activities in North America primarily, with support in EMEA and APAC as needed.

Responsibilities

Draft and negotiate commercial agreements, identifying key aspects to align with business goals, and being proactive and pragmatic in addressing potential issues. Examples of agreements include strategic transactions and partner agreements, license agreements, SaaS and professional service agreements, data processing agreements, and vendor contracts.

Provide and lead legal support for mergers and acquisitions, including post-close integration.

Assist in handling collections and litigation matters.

Work closely with the Finance and Collections team to (i) pursue debtors and recover unpaid invoices; (ii) track efficiently the legal steps regarding the collections process.

Assist in the development of legal resources such as templates, playbooks, policies, and training materials.

Handling day-to-day legal inquiries, in cooperation with other legal team members and the business units/departments.

Dealing with ad hoc legal matters as needed – corporate entity support, risk assessments, compliance documentation, data privacy assessments and reviews.

Qualifications

Juris Doctorate required.

8-12 years substantive experience in providing legal advice in an international corporate environment.

Previous M&A experience.

Highly skilled and previous experience in supporting a sales team in a technology company, SaaS experience preferred.

Commercial mindset: team player with the ability to work with cross-functional departments and having a strong understanding of Sales needs while managing risk appropriately.

Detail oriented with an ability to organize and work across multiple projects and multiple time zones.

Must be self-driven, resourceful, results and deadline oriented, and have a high multi-task proficiency.

Ability to work both independently and as part of a team.

Ability to work in a fast-paced, changing business environment.

English plus knowledge of any other language is an advantage.
